Description:
Transdisciplinary and transcultural research in Transition Zones promoted with civil society in the search for alternatives to current models of coastal development. OLO focuses its research on the co-creation of socioecological cartography of local environmental symptoms; the co-construction of sustainable and emancipatory solutions meeting traditional, local, technical, and scientific knowledge; local socio-anthropological collaborative analysis; and the promotion of active and critical community participation in resource management and climate change issues.
